Synopsis

A total of 850 patients with low-energy intertrochanteric fractures were randomized to receive fracture fixation with an intramedullary nail or sliding hip screw. The primary outcome of interest was health-related quality of life measured via the Euro-Qol-5 Dimensions (EQ-5D) questionnaire, at 1 year post-operation.
